Contract cancelled
On the 9th of April 2014 I got a contract with Vodacom for a tablet with data sim. I received the sim and about a week later got the tablet, however I wanted to cancel contract and therefore did not except the tablet and had it RTS. I wanted to send the sim card back with tablet but was told I was not allowed to send them back together. I never attempted to activate the sim since I assumed that returning the tablet unopened with note to cancel contract and sim return request was sufficient. Since then I have unfortunately misplaced the sim. <br> Later in the year I found out that I have been black listed due to nonpayment of this Vodacom contract. According to their website, Vodacom offers a contract refund of a product if returned within 14 days of receipt, so I believe I am completely in my right that this contract was made null and void when I refused acceptance of this tablet and requested a courier to collect this sim card. <br> I tried numerous times to get Vodacom to rectify this but with no luck. The last correspondence was done on the 17th of November 2014 with Philile Dlamini [Email Removed] but with no luck.<br> What do I do now?
